Maya.Kernel.N4

I used most of the kernel options and finally decide to create for me which is exactly fit my needs.

Features,
- Android-eabi gcc 4.6
- init.d support
- Stock MPDecision binary
- Latest 3.4.y patches
- Synced with latest PM patches from CAF
- Latest Ondemand governor
- DT2W
- 50mV undervolted for all bins
- Cpu-boost from CAF to make smoother GUI
- Lower Brightness for saving battery
- A lot of performance tweaks / patches from CAF

Installation
fastboot flash boot boot<ver>.img
power off / on the device (to take effect updated cpu freq table)

A new version is a bit postponed as UKSM is getting a phone bit laggy and battery is drains much than normal usage. Also I could not find any improvement on performance or memory operations. So I have decided to remove UKSM. I am testing a new image , performance is better now. I will upload as soon as I decide it is stable enough.
